Description
In this speech, Boskin comments on the economic and social welfare of the United States from the 1930s to 1970s. He describes some of the country's societal achievements under its economic policy. However, he points out some changes that need to be made in economic policy in terms of government spending, economic concepts, and the involvement of the federal government.
Boskin's biography includes: senior fellow, Hoover Institution; professor of economics, Stanford University; chairman, President Bush's Council of Economic Advisors, 1989-93.
